[
Login
] [
Register
]
|
Contact us
|
中文
Home
Search Parts
Vehicle
Product
Member
Suppliers
Home
BECK/ARNLEY 1042189 Motor Mount
Post Buying Request
Connecting Buyers Width China Suppliers
Similar Products
2796
ANCHOR 2796 Motor Mount
9314
ANCHOR 9314 Motor Mount
A7310
DEA A7310 Motor Mount
2975601
LEMFORDER 2975601 Motor Mount
8949
ANCHOR 8949 Motor Mount
3326201
LEMFORDER 3326201 Motor Mount
A2792
DEA A2792 Motor Mount
1041346
BECK/ARNLEY 1041346 Motor Mount
A7031
DEA A7031 Motor Mount
A5295
DEA A5295 Motor Mount
A4554
DEA A4554 Motor Mount
1041333
BECK/ARNLEY 1041333 Motor Mount